Sažetak
The European low-cost carriers share in passenger traffic is getting higher each year. Their business model benefits from many aspects. Still, one of the most important aspects is usage of secondary airports. Those airports are mainly regional in character with relatively low passenger figures. With arrival of low cost carriers, traffic volume has greatly increased which brings additional load on airport infrastructure. Because of this extra load, additional planning of future development as well as extension of movement surfaces, primarily apron area, and terminal areas is necessary. Several/ow-cost carriers currently operate to Croatian airports, and with forthcoming regulation liberalization their number is expected to grow. The paper presents the increase in passenger traffic at European and Croatian airports generated by low-cost carriers, and its influence on development of airport infrastructure.
